The Value of Production at 30 June 2020 was approximately Euro 10.7 million, an increase of 3% compared to Euro 10.4 million at 30 June 2019. The Value of Production at 30 June 2020 would amount to Euro 13.1 approximately million, in the case of consolidation of Mediatech and Xonne ("Target") from 1 January 2020. Consolidation will take place from the second half of 2020.
Revenues from Sales remain substantially unchanged compared to last year (approximately Euro 8 million vs approximately Euro 9 million in the same period of the previous year) if we consider the Group's orders increase ("Backlog") at June 2020 of approximately 25%, equal to Euro 6.50 million compared to Euro 5.20 million in the same period of the previous year.
The share of recurring revenues is equal to Euro 2.26 million, up by 14% compared to Euro 1.98 million at 30 June 2019 and is equal to 27.5% of Sales Revenues.
Other Revenues at 30 June 2020 (Euro 1.3 million vs. Euro 0.380 million) consist of public grants relating to research projects conducted with universities and research centers, the tax credit for research and development activities conducted by Group companies and the related tax credit the listing costs incurred in 2019.

Adjusted EBITDA is equal to Euro 2.62 million and is up by 37% compared to Euro 1.91 million at 30 June 2019. The adjusted result excludes non-monetary costs of Euro 0.35 million relating to the assignment of Stock Grants. Adjusted EBITDA as at 30 June 2020 would amount to approximately Euro 3.01 million, in the case of consolidation of Targets as at 1 January 2020.
Adjusted EBIT, because of the above, is equal to Euro 1.98 million, an increase of 20.51% compared to Euro 1.64 million at 30 June 2020. Adjusted EBIT at 30 June 2020 would be equal to Euro 2.37 million approximately, in the case of consolidation of Targets as at 1 January 2020.
The adjusted Net Result, a consequence of the above, is equal to Euro 1.45 million, an increase of approximately 42% compared to the same period of the previous year. The reported Net Result stands at Euro 1.34 million. The Net Result at 30 June 2020 would amount to approximately Euro 1.88 million, in the case of consolidation of the targets as at 1 January 2020.
The Net Financial Position at 30 June 2020 was equal to Euro 4.03 million (cash), including the "contingent liability", equal to Euro 288 thousand, determined in application of IFRS 3 "Business combination" (paragraph 39.40) in relation the purchase of the 60% stake in the
share capital of Mediatech S.r.l. whose purchase agreement, finalized on 23 June 2020, provides that the sellers will accrue an earn-out to be determined based on the achievement of certain performance parameters of Mediatech in the years up to 2022.
The purchases of treasury shares made, equal to Euro 1.75 million, also affected the cash absorption and, consequently, the Net Financial Position at the end of the half year. Net of these purchases, the Net Financial Position would be equal to approximately Euro 5.78 million. On 18 September 2020, the number of treasury shares held by the company was equal to 349,746, equal to 3.24% of the share capital.
The cash flow after the change in net working capital is equal to Euro 4.16 million at 30 June 2020 compared to Euro 1.37 million at 30 June 2019 with a positive change of 2.79 million.

On 20 July 2020, Relatech announces that it has acquired 53.50% of the share capital of Xonne S.r.l., an Innovative SME specialized in solutions and applications for the digital customer experience based on virtual, augmented and mixed (or digital) reality, partly by share payment and partly by subscription and release of a capital increase, in particular, 26.50% of the share capital purchased with payment in Relatech shares with a valuation equal to Euro 7.85 each, with a premium of 35% on the share value as of July 17, 2020, and 27% of the share capital acquired in a capital increase.

Relatech (ticker RLT ISIN IT0005371874), Digital Enabler Solution Knowledge (D.E.S.K.) Company, listed on AIM Italia since June 2019, is present on the market with innovative solutions dedicated to the digital transformation of companies. Relatech is an innovative SME focused on customers looking for the most innovative solutions, becoming a strategic partner for digitization and ICT services. Relatech constantly invests in Open innovation with an extensive R&D activity carried out internally and numerous partnerships with the main Italian Universities and research centers. Thanks to its digital platform and cloud based RePlatform, it provides services and develops innovative digital solutions in frontier technologies of Digital Enabler, such as Cloud, Cybersecurity, Blockchain, Big Data, Machine Learning, Artificial Intelligence, Internet of Things.
